He Knows All The Chords.

Thursday, Jul. 15, 2004

The other week mother and I took my youngest son Sean to a fete. One of the attractions was 'Guitar George' who turned out to be about 14 but was playing nothing newer than 1965! He was a new Hank Marvin. How out of date can you be? But he was a good guitar player and I reckon in a few years time he'll rebel and start playing heavy metal. I hope so anyway. Of course you've all realised that the name comes from 'The Sultans of Swing' by Dire Straits. I know I didn't need to tell you that, butI did just for completeness.

Last Saturday night older son Craig and I went to check out a band, and found an unlikely trio. Never did find out what they were called. The drummer was a girl with blonde streaks and glasses; the bassist was a tall gangly guy with extremely long hair tied in a ponytail, (more like a horsetail), playing the biggest bass guitar I've seen; and the lead guitarist was a short guy who looked like he should be behind the counter of the local bank. He was obviously mad on Hendrix and did a few of his songs with long solos in which he pulled a lot of silly faces like he was having teeth pulled when he got to high notes. They finished with 'When a Blind Man Cries' a bluesy Deep Purple b-side, which was sung by a guy who they knew from the audience. Pretty good taste methinks.
